You can see the 3×8 (roughly) cold frame still hanging in there. I’m having problems getting a steady signal from the wireless temperature gauge in the cold frame. I think it’s due to temperature/humidity so I’ve purchased an ultra-cold sensor that should take care of it once it gets here.
A recent addition to the cold frame has been the water jugs you can see in one of the pictures. I’m using the left over soda and milk jugs and filling them with tap water and a splash of bleach to stop any growths. It looks like they are adding a good 2 or 3 degrees of heat carry over in the evening. So if I can get the rest of the cold frame insulated I may have a fairly good season extender. Possibly an extra month on either end of the growing season.
In another couple months I’ll have enough water jugs that I think I’m going to build a basic shelf inside the cold frame so I can run two rows of water jugs inside for twice as much heat sink.
